A submarine is a special type of boat that can go underwater. It is used by the navy and can explore the ocean.
You say 'submarine' like this: sub-muh-reen.
The word 'submarine' comes from Latin. 'Sub' means under, and 'marinus' means of the sea, so it means 'under the sea'.
